Media pump

The MP150e media pump is an electric coolant circulation pump used in the cooling circuit to circulate the coolant and to cool the battery, electric drive and power electronics accordingly. Jilte et al. compared a liquid-filled battery cooling system and a liquid-circulated battery cooling system to propose an effective battery management system. The liquid-filled battery cooling system is suitable for low ambient temperature conditions and when the battery operates at a moderate discharge rate (2C). How does a battery cooling system improve temperature uniformity?

The proposed cooling improves the temperature uniformity of the battery up to 57% and reduces the temperature rise of the battery to 14.8% with a rise in coolant flow rate from 652 mL/min to 1086 mL/min .

How does a coolant pump work?

The coolant tube inlet is stacked on top of the coolant tube outlet or vice versa. Then, a coolant circulation pump is used to circulate the coolant inside the coolant tube around the battery pack in a closed-loop for heat absorption. The coolant travels to the end and “u-turn” back (downward or upward) to the starting point.

Why is air used for cooling of battery modules arranged in series?

When air is used for cooling of battery modules arranged in series, the middle and rear portion of batteries are at high temperature to the low heat capacity of air. The temperature of the battery pack near the outlet is very high and the temperature distribution is highly non-uniform.

How does a liquid cooling system work?

The liquid cooling system design facilitates the circulation of specialized coolant fluid. In its journey, the fluid absorbs heat during battery operation and charging processes. Subsequently, it transports this heat away from the battery cells and through a heat exchanger.
